![]() | Hi, Teresa. We definitely don’t want you using artificial sweeteners either! If it is a small amount such as a teaspoon day and you like the “white” taste, we suggest xylitol or erythritol (which you can find at health-oriented stores such as whole foods, or online). If you don’t mind a maple sort of taste, you can try coconut or whole/raw cane sugar (found in the same sorts of stores). |

![]() | Hi, marg_new, and welcome! It depends what brown sugar you are using. Many brown sugar products are actually refined sugars with a few additives. We prefer you use whole raw sugar or coconut sugar, which are both brown but much better for you. And of course, watch the amounts, as they can add up quickly – each tablespoon equals a carb exchange. |
